Nagpur High Court Issues Strong Warning Over Illegal Hoardings on Footpaths

Summary by nagpurtrends.com
Nagpur, India: The Nagpur bench of the Bombay High Court expressed strong concerns on Thursday about the ongoing installation of advertisement hoardings on footpaths. The court warned the Nagpur Municipal Corporation (NMC) that it could face contempt of court charges if these violations do not stop.
